Foolproof Fluffy Soufflé Omelette
Description
The Foolproof Fluffy Soufflé Omelette uses three large eggs separated into whites and yolks to create a souffle-like texture. The whites are beaten to stiff peaks to incorporate air, and the yolks are whipped separately with salt to add creaminess. Folding them together with part of the cheddar cheese distributes flavor evenly while preserving the fluffy texture. Cooking the mixture in butter over medium-low heat while covered allows the omelette to set gently without browning too much.
Once almost set, additional shredded cheddar cheese is sprinkled on top to melt and add another cheesy layer. Folding the omelette in half carefully preserves its light structure and makes it easy to serve. The butter adds richness and helps form a delicate golden crust on the bottom. The omelette has a soft center with a slightly creamy finish from the cheese.

Ingredients
- 3 large egg
- ¼ tsp salt
- ¼ cup cheddar cheese divided, 28 g, shredded
- 2 Tbsp butter 28 g
Instructions
- Separate: Separate the egg whites from the yolks, placing them in separate bowls. Be sure to not get any drops of egg yolk in the egg whites or they won't whip correctly!
- Beat Whites: In a large, clean bowl, beat the egg whites until you get stiff peaks.
- Beat Yolks: In a small bowl, whisk or beat together the yolk and salt until it is pale and creamy looking, about 30 seconds.
- Fold: With a rubber spatula, gently fold the egg yolks into the egg whites. Add half of the cheese and fold to combine.
- Cook: Melt the butter in a large saute pan over medium/low heat. Add the egg mixture, using your spatula to spread it out into an even circle. Cover and cook until the bottom is golden and the top is just barely set, about 3 to 5 minutes. Sprinkle on remaining cheese, allowing it to melt.
- Fold: Fold omelette in half (to do this without breaking the omelette, I like to slide the omelette halfway off the pan and onto a plate, then fold the remaining half over itself).
- Serve: Season with salt and pepper, as needed. Serve immediately.
